If you’re considering remodeling an old kitchen, it’s wise to do some planning ahead so you know where to best spend your money. In some extreme remodeling situations, people have gone as far as tearing down walls to expand their kitchen area to the desired size and contemporary look. But most of the time, you can give your kitchen the facelift it needs with just a few basic modifications. Here are some suggestions:

1. Granite countertops are the hot new feature for kitchens, and these days it’s hard to find a new home built without granite. There are many reasons for the popularity of granite, the most obvious being that it is available in a wide range of colors and always looks great. Another benefit of granite is that its surface is especially easy to keep clean. Granite is a stone that can be made shiny and smooth, which means there will be no grooves for germs to collect, as is often the case with other materials used for countertops.

2. Your kitchen sink can be as elegant as you want it to be. Since the kitchen sink gets more use than any sink in the house, you want to make sure yours wears well and doesn’t chip. Another classic look for kitchen sinks is stainless steel, and you’ll see these stainless steel sinks in many new homes as well. The most important thing is that the style of sink you choose goes well with the design of your kitchen.

3. Another very popular kitchen improvement is the island. If your house has a large kitchen, take a look at all the varieties of islands so that you can choose the most suitable design for your home. Some kitchen islands come complete with a sink and stovetop burners. Others are much simpler and are more often used for additional counter space. Just make sure you have enough space in your kitchen before you start collecting information about the islands.

4. Flat screen televisions are now available in many stores and at reasonable prices, so they can be an affordable addition to your kitchen. When you’re looking for a TV for the kitchen, remember that in addition to standard TVs that can be placed anywhere in the house, there are models made specifically for the kitchen. Kitchen flat screen TVs are usually small and can be placed under kitchen cabinets. This type of TV is made to flip up or down so you can move it out of the way when you’re not looking at it. If you prefer a larger standard TV style, you’ll probably need to mount it on one of the kitchen walls.
